Baroness Heather Hallett, "Had the lockdown been imposed one week earlier than the 23rd of March, the evidence suggests the number of deaths in England alone in the first wave, would have been reduced by 48%, that's 23,000 fewer deaths"

Today in History: November 20, Nuremberg trials begin
22 former Nazi officials went on trial before an international war crimes tribunal in Nuremberg, Germany.
